Eckerd College vs. Le Moyne College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Eckerd College or Le Moyne College?

  • Eckerd College is 32.8% more expensive to attend than Le Moyne College for in-state tuition ($48,220.00 vs. $36,320.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 32.8% higher at Eckerd College than Le Moyne College ($48,220.00 vs. $36,320.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Le Moyne College than Eckerd College ($23,309 vs. $40,119)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Eckerd College are 8.6% lower than costs at Le Moyne College ($13,854 vs. $15,050)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Eckerd College as Le Moyne College (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Le Moyne College students is 2.5% larger than aid received Eckerd College ($27,125 vs. $26,456)

Eckerd College vs. Le Moyne College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Eckerd College or Le Moyne College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Le Moyne College and Eckerd College.

  • The graduation rate at Le Moyne College is higher than Eckerd College (72% vs. 63%)
  • Graduates from Le Moyne College earn on average $4,400 more per year than Eckerd College graduates after ten years. ($52,800 vs. $48,400)
  • Le Moyne College students graduate with a $768 lower median federal student loan debt than Eckerd College graduates. ($26,232 vs. $27,000)
  • Le Moyne College graduates are paying $8 less per month on federal student loans than Eckerd College graduates. ($271 vs. $279)
  • More Le Moyne College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Eckerd College students, three years after graduation. (73% vs. 65%)
